Etymology

From the pinyin romanization of the (deprecated template usage) [etyl] Mandarin pronunciation of Chinese (Yān)

Proper noun

Yan

  1. (historical) An ancient march, duchy, and kingdom of northeastern China during the Zhou dynasty
  2. (historical) The realm of this land under later imperial Chinese dynasties
  3. (geography) A mountain chain in northeastern China.
